Key Cost Considerations
Replacing solar panels in Pelham, NH, involves several key considerations to ensure the project meets local requirements and provides reliable energy performance. Understanding the typical scope and associated factors can help in planning and comparing options for solar panel replacement projects.
- Materials: Replacement panels are usually similar in type and quality to the original equipment, with options ranging from standard monocrystalline to polycrystalline modules.
- Size and Scope: The scope depends on the current system size, which can range from small residential setups to larger arrays, often involving multiple panels.
- Labor Complexity: The complexity varies based on system age, mounting configurations, and the need for wiring or structural adjustments during replacement.
- Permitting: Local permits are typically required for panel replacement, especially if modifications to the mounting structure or electrical system are involved.
- Additional Options: Upgrades may include new inverters, monitoring systems, or enhanced mounting hardware to improve system performance or ease of maintenance.
Project Size & Scope Details
|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Single Panel Replacement | $300 - $800 |
| Partial System Upgrade (2-4 panels) | $1,200 - $4,000 |
| Full System Replacement | $10,000 - $30,000 |
| Additional Equipment (inverter, mounting) | $1,000 - $5,000 |
| Removal & Disposal of Old Panels | $200 - $600 |
